15 references to Add
System.Data.SqlXml (15)
System\Xml\Xsl\IlGen\GenerateHelper.cs (2)
942
case QilNodeType.
Add
: Emit(OpCodes.Add); break;
954
case QilNodeType.
Add
: meth = XmlILMethods.DecAdd; break;
System\Xml\Xsl\IlGen\XmlILOptimizerVisitor.cs (8)
1046
if (( IsLiteral((local2)) ) && ( CanFoldArithmetic(QilNodeType.
Add
, (QilLiteral) local1, (QilLiteral) local2) )) {
1049
return Replace(XmlILOptimization.EliminateAdd, local0, FoldArithmetic(QilNodeType.
Add
, (QilLiteral) local1, (QilLiteral) local2) );
1458
if (local1.NodeType == QilNodeType.
Add
) {
4216
case QilNodeType.
Add
: return f.LiteralInt32(intLeft + intRight);
4230
case QilNodeType.
Add
: return f.LiteralInt64(lngLeft + lngRight);
4244
case QilNodeType.
Add
: return f.LiteralDecimal(lngLeft + lngRight);
4258
case QilNodeType.
Add
: return f.LiteralDouble(lngLeft + lngRight);
4276
case QilNodeType.
Add
: return f.Add(left, right);
System\Xml\Xsl\QIL\QilFactory.cs (1)
466
QilBinary n = new QilBinary(QilNodeType.
Add
, left, right);
System\Xml\Xsl\QIL\QilTypeChecker.cs (1)
82
case QilNodeType.
Add
: return CheckAdd((QilBinary)n);
System\Xml\Xsl\QIL\QilVisitor.cs (1)
154
case QilNodeType.
Add
: return VisitAdd((QilBinary)n);
System\Xml\Xsl\XPath\XPathBuilder.cs (1)
619
/*Plus */ QilNodeType.
Add
,
System\Xml\Xsl\Xslt\QilGenerator.cs (1)
245
if (init.NodeType == QilNodeType.
Add
) {